A hush fell over the Sydney Cricket Ground on Day 4 of the fifth Ashes Test as England’s young sensation, Jacob Bethell, was floored by a vicious bouncer from Australian all-rounder Cameron Green.
In a series that has seen its fair share of drama, the morning session of the Pink Test delivered perhaps the most heart-stopping moment yet. With England fighting to save the match, the confrontation between the towering Green and the 22-year-old English batter turned hostile, reminding everyone of the brutal physical reality of Test cricket.
The incident occurred during the 45th over of England’s second innings. Green, who had been steaming in from the Paddington End, bent his back to extract steep bounce from the deteriorating Day 4 surface.
The delivery was directed squarely at the body, rising sharply towards Bethell’s helmet. The young left-hander, who has been one of the few shining lights for England this tour, attempted to sway out of the line but was beaten by the sheer pace and height of the 6-foot-6 Australian.
The ball thudded into the side of Bethell’s helmet with a sickening crunch, the force of the impact knocking him off his feet and onto the SCG turf.

The incident added a layer of fierce intensity to an already gripping contest. England began Day 4 trailing by a massive 183 runs after Australia posted a formidable 567 in their first innings, powered by centuries from Steve Smith and Travis Head.
Bethell, batting at number three, carries the weight of the innings on his shoulders. His battle against Green and Mitchell Starc is shaping up to be the defining contest of the day. They have reached 186/3 and leading Australia by 3 runs with Bethell unbeaten on 87.
